Why are we talking about waiving and trading UPL right now? We still don't know what we have. When you have 3 goalies you don't have a goalie. Pre-season was not enough to sort it all out. In our case we have a rookie in the mix. A real NHL rookie goalie, how many of them step in and do great with no other professional experience? I suspect we will rotate the 3, with Levi getting the majority of the work unless someone else is playing better. Comrie should play again tonight. I would go back to Levi in Ottawa because the game is very important, but if he is hurt then you go with UPL or Comrie. It will take some time to sort this out. UPL will get his chances and when he does he was to earn his next start, they all do. So we get to do this 3 goalie thing and work tirelessly to improve our team defense (an absolute must), and still score enough to be in playoff contention. This is going to be a great hockey season.

I think Allen is hurt again. Today he was never comfortable because the OL pass protection was poor, and he got out of the pocket a lot. The have cut back his running, he is running at 1/3rd the rate of last season at this point. After Diggs, there is Davis and Knox - and they have been disappointing and unreliable. After that is Kincaid, Sherfield, Shakir, and Harty. Kincaid has good potential, the others can contribute but they play at the journeyman level. The defense is what surprised me. This was a very bad Pats* offense going into the game, averaging only 12 point per game. Even with all the injuries (Tre, Milano, Jones, Oliver) we should have been better.
-
The game was horribly officiated, much to the benefit of NE. Still, the Bills offense was "not prepared" for the 3rd week in a row. They did not score a TD in the first half. They cannot execute consistently. They clearly are making Allen stop running and trying to get more people involved but it seems the offense has a lot of mediocre talent after Diggs. There are no playmakers besides Allen/Diggs. Knox with another big drop, Davis invisible again, the OL was terrible in pass blocking. Something is wrong. Defensively, we were absolutely terrible on the first drive and on the last drive. In between they were simply inconsistent against a team that averaged about 12 points per game. Make no mistake, NE has terrible offense and a terrible QB, but not today. At least we can say "no Tre, no Milano, no Oliver, no Jones" but still, we have enough horses to beat this team that was literally circling the drain up until today. MCDermott and Dorsey have to be better. They have a tough game on Thursday with a short week. Thankful that Tampa will not have too much time to prepare, Bellicheck revealed a lot of warts today. This loss puts us two behind Miami, and that is 3 straight really lousy games, and we are looking more like a Wild Card with each passing week.
